DoubleTake’s business model cuts down on textile waste and contributes to responsible consumption. The creation of consignment shops like DoubleTake has allowed for clothes to live past the time that the original buyer is bored of wearing them. Consumers buy a ton of clothes only to toss them when they are still in good condition. Clearly, textile waste is an operating problem in the developed world. DoubleTake was able to capitalize on this concept by accepting only designer clothing to showcase a more high-end side of consignment and thrifting. And I walked into this clothing store and realized I could do something better, and I thought that it was time for consignment to be more upscale.” Clothes, like antique furniture and house décor, may be appreciated by more than one owner. “I decided to go into a consignment shop in New Jersey. She explained it: “I had an abundance of clothing that I wasn’t wearing anymore.” Although she was not using them, the clothes were too valuable to throw away. Through its emphasis on waste reduction, DoubleTake embodies sustainable values and promotes environmentally-friendly habits.ĬEO Marci Kessler founded DoubleTake after an experience with her own closet. Locals consign pre-owned clothing to be sold through DoubleTake.
